“At least 24 people were killed on Sunday (May 24, 2026) in a blast targeting a train carrying military personnel in Pakistan’s turbulent southwestern province of Balochistan”
DISPUTED
Multiple sources confirm a blast occurred near Chaman Phatak in Quetta on May 24, 2026. However, the death toll is disputed: one source reports 'Over 16 people were martyred', while the claim states 'At least 24 people were killed'. No source provided confirms the specific number of 24.

“The explosion occurred on Sunday (May 24) near Chaman Phatak railway station in Quetta”
CORROBORATED
Three independent web search results confirm the explosion occurred on Sunday, May 24, near the Chaman Phatak railway station in Quetta.
